I believe the DVR fee is now $5.99. You pay the fee for one box, so if you have 4 DVRs it's still $5.99. There is one access card per machine & each machine will have a mirroring charge. The dual tuner needs two lines coming in from your satellite to be able to use. I do highly recommend giving the DVR a shot, most people that have them absolutely love them.
 
Yes, though, you pay the $5/mo mirroring fee per receiver, regardless of how many inputs it has.

So adding a D* DVR in addition to your standard receivers when you've never had one will be $10.99/mo.

If you get TC Premiere, it would be only $5/mo. TC+ is not sufficient.
 
1) Right, if you have one DVR and it has 2 tuner inputs and you use both, you only pay the mirror fee for the 1st input, the second dvr input is free, they don't charge you a mirror fee on a second tuner on the same DVR.

2) Right, you will be charged for the DVR service fee (which covers all the DVRs on your account for the same single fee), and the (one) mirror fee (which covers BOTH tuners in any one DVR), if you have two DVRs then you will pay ONE mirror fee on each DVR which covers both tuners in each DVR.

3) Right, TCPremiere you get the DVR for the mirror fee only, no DVR service fee.
